#4ca7e2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ca7e2 is composed of 29.8% red, 65.5%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 26.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 203.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 59.2%. #4ca7e2 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#004fc5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

Shades and Tints of #4ca7e2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010407 is the darkest color, while #f5f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ca7e2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#94989a is the less saturated color, while #34acfa is the most saturated one.
